Definition

A pallet is a flat, portable platform carrying unitised goods that a forklift or pallet truck lifts from any of its sides, forming the load unit the racking, shelving and trucks handle in common.

The pallet is the assumption under the whole system: beams are rated to a pallet span, trucks insert under a deck, racks store the unit. Getting the platform right — entry, deck, rated load — is what makes every other component’s number mean anything.

Why four-way matters more than it looks

A two-way pallet is picked and set only along its trusses, so a reaching truck must align with them every move; a four-way unit lets a truck enter from any side, which is the difference between a rack aisle planned to a fixed pitch and one the truck can resolve by approach. The deck is the second quiet decision: a solid sheet catches rain and dust in storage, a breathable deck sheds water, and both change how the same rated load behaves out of doors.

The pallet as the load unit

Everything downstream treats the pallet as one unit: the rack spans it, the beam is rated to it, the truck lifts it whole. Choosing the deck and entry is choosing how every one of those interfaces will be worked, and a mismatch — a solid deck under a drainage problem, a two-way unit in a narrow reach aisle — taxes the whole flow one small decision at a time.
